Erika Kirk, widow of conservative activist Charlie Kirk, shared an emotional video of her 3-year-old daughter singing to her baby brother — the same lullaby her late father used to sing to her before his death, as reported by The New York Post.

The video, posted on Instagram over the weekend, shows the toddler standing beside her brother’s crib, gently singing “Jesus Loves Me.” Erika wrote that the moment brought back powerful memories of her husband’s nightly routine with their daughter.

“I see you alive in our babies, especially at night,” Erika wrote in the caption.

“I remember walking into her room and hearing both of you singing ‘Jesus Loves Me’ as she falls asleep. Her voice now carries both you and her in one. And in this moment, when I witness this every night on the monitor, Heaven feels even closer.”

The post comes nearly two months after Charlie Kirk was assassinated on September 10 during a Turning Point USA event at Utah Valley University.

The tragedy left the conservative community in mourning and thrust Erika into the public spotlight as she assumed leadership of her late husband’s organization.

In a recent interview with Fox News host Jesse Watters, Erika revealed that her daughter still asks about her father.

“It’s really sweet because I keep explaining to her a few things, and I said, ‘If you ever want to talk to Daddy, you just look up to the sky and start talking, and he can hear you,’” she said.

“I told her, ‘You know, Daddy is in Heaven’ — and she goes, ‘Do you think I could go sometime?’” Erika said through tears. “I said, ‘Baby, we will all go one day.’”

Erika and Charlie Kirk were married in May 2021 and have two children together — a daughter and a son. Though Charlie was a prominent national figure, the couple kept their family life private, rarely sharing images or details about their children.

Since her husband’s passing, Erika has continued his work with Turning Point USA, stepping into the role of president.

Her leadership has been marked by both public grief and determination to preserve her husband’s mission of advancing conservative values among young Americans.

The video has drawn widespread support and condolences from friends, supporters, and members of the conservative movement.

Many commented on Erika’s post, offering prayers and expressing admiration for her strength and faith as she raises their children in the wake of her husband’s death.
